Introduction to Moon Telescope Filters

Moon telescope filters are specialized optical accessories designed to enhance the viewing experience of the Moon through a telescope. These filters work by blocking or reducing certain wavelengths of light, allowing observers to see more detail and contrast on the lunar surface. By using the right filter, astronomers can improve the visibility of specific features, such as craters, mountains, and lava flows.

The primary function of moon telescope filters is to reduce glare and improve contrast, making it easier to observe the Moon’s surface. This is especially important when viewing the Moon during its brighter phases, as excessive light can overwhelm the telescope and make it difficult to see any detail. By reducing the amount of light that enters the telescope, filters can help to reveal subtle features that would otherwise be washed out.

There are several types of moon telescope filters available, each designed to achieve a specific effect. Some filters, such as neutral density filters, reduce the overall brightness of the image, while others, such as polarizing filters, can help to reduce glare and improve contrast. How do I care for and maintain my moon telescope filter?

Caring for and maintaining a moon telescope filter is relatively straightforward, and involves a few simple steps to keep the filter clean and free of damage. First, always handle the filter by the edges, rather than touching the optical surface, to avoid leaving fingerprints or smudges. If the filter does become dirty or smudged, it can be cleaned gently with a soft cloth and a small amount of optical cleaning solution.

It’s also a good idea to store the filter in a protective case or container when not in use, to prevent scratches or other types of damage. Avoid exposing the filter to extreme temperatures or humidity, and never touch the optical surface with your bare hands. By following these simple care and maintenance steps, observers can help to extend the life of their moon telescope filter and ensure that it continues to perform well over time.
